Experiential Learning Steering Committee

The Experiential Learning Steering Committee works to enhance the quality, scalability, accessibility, and administration of experiential learning opportunities at Oregon State University. This group helps to identify best practices, broaden and equalize access, fosters collaboration across colleges and programs, and promotes innovative approaches to experiential learning. Through the work of the committee, university community members will be better positioned to share insight, learn from each other, and develop strategies to improve the structure and delivery of experiential learning opportunities for students.

As a driving force in enhancing the experiential learning landscape and play a pivotal role in enriching the educational experience of OSU students and preparing them for successful futures in collaboration with colleges, Student Affairs, Academic Affairs and other university partners. This committee supports effective and sound administration and advocacy of experiential learning and a culture of assessment and improvement across Oregon State.
